Mustafa Mukadam is a researcher in Robotics and AI, working at Amazon Robotics on robot manipulation problems at scale. Previously, he was at FAIR (Meta) where he led the robot manipulation team. Prior to that, he received a Ph.D. in Robotics from Georgia Tech where he was part of the Robot Learning Lab. His research spans touch and dexterity methods like Sparsh, NeuralFeels, DexterityGen, robot perception methods like iSDF, motion planning methods like GPMP2, CLAMP, and libraries like Theseus. His works have been covered by media outlets like TechCrunch, VentureBeat and The Verge, and his work on motion planning has received the 2018 IJRR paper of the year award.
